29/07/2022
Villa now has a childs out door chair and a travel cot.
There is also a pushchair
Free to use.
Villa 13. Located on the Vineyards Spa Complex.
Be the first to know and let us send you an email when Villa 13, Vineyards Spa Complex, Aheloy posts news and promotions. Your email address will not be used for any other purpose, and you can unsubscribe at any time.
Want your business to be the top-listed Travel Agency?